The ADA Department of Testing Services administers the Dental Admission Test (DAT) as part of the application process for dental school. The DAT is a test designed to measure general academic ability, comprehension of scientific information and perceptual ability.
The Joint Commission on National Dental Examinations (JCNDE) administers the National Board Dental Examinations Part I and Part II as well as the National Board Dental Hygiene Examination. The next generation of the National Board Dental Examination (NBDE) is in the works. The Integrated National Board Dental Examination (INBDE) is a new single integrated licensure examination for dentistry that integrates basic, behavioral, and clinical sciences to assess entry level competency in dentistry to assist state boards of dentistry in evaluating candidates for dental licensure. Work on the INBDE is being overseen by the Committee for an Integrated Examination (CIE). The CIE is a special committee of the JCNDE, whose charge is to develop and validate the new examination instrument.

There are specific licensure requirements that must be met before practicing dentistry or becoming a dental hygienist. The three basic requirements are an educational requirement, a written examination requirement and a clinical examination requirement. The National Board Dental Examinations are intended to fulfill or partially fulfill the written examination requirement.
Many U.S. and Canadian dental schools that offer advanced standing programs for international dental graduates participate in ADEA CAAPID. Listed below are the institutions that currently accept applications from international dental graduates through ADEA CAAPID. If a dental school that offers advanced standing admission is not listed below, you will need to contact that program directly for information about its admissions process.
